Demoo Park Choon-moo: Architect of Korean Chic

Demoo Park Choon-moo, born in Gimcheon, South Korea in 1963, is more than just a fashion designer; she’s an embodiment of Seoul’s evolving aesthetic – a quiet revolution woven into the fabric of contemporary style. From humble beginnings as a graduate of Kimje National University of Arts, Park swiftly ascended to prominence, establishing her eponymous brand in 1988 and anchoring it firmly in the heart of Apgujeong-dong, Seoul. Her journey represents a fascinating intersection between artistic vision and commercial success, shaping Korean fashion culture for decades.
  • Early Influences: Park’s formative years were steeped in traditional Korean art forms, particularly calligraphy and ceramics—elements that subtly permeate her designs. These influences aren't merely decorative; they speak to a core belief in craftsmanship and meticulous attention to detail – principles she consistently applies across her collections.
  • The Rise of DEMOO: The brand DEMOO emerged as Park’s signature, quickly gaining recognition for its distinctive approach to silhouette and form. Rejecting fleeting trends, DEMOO prioritized timeless elegance, favoring clean lines and understated textures that celebrated the human body with grace.
Park’s commitment to innovation extended beyond mere aesthetics. She actively championed structural archiving—a technique she pioneered—which involves meticulously documenting and preserving garment construction methods. This dedication to preserving heritage alongside pushing boundaries solidified her reputation as a visionary designer who understood the importance of honoring tradition while embracing modernity. The “Ecru Collection,” showcasing this method, exemplifies her belief that understanding the past informs the future of design.
  • Seoul Fashion Week Recognition: In 2018, Park Choon-moo received the honorific title of Honorary Designer for Seoul Fashion Week S/S 2019—a testament to her unwavering contribution to elevating Korean fashion’s global standing. This prestigious acknowledgment underscored her influence within the industry and cemented DEMOO's position as a leader in shaping contemporary style.
  • Global Presence: Her designs have graced the pages of influential publications like Vogue, Fashionista, and The Korea Times, demonstrating the breadth of DEMOO’s impact on popular culture. Furthermore, collaborations with artists and designers from around the world underscore her openness to diverse perspectives and her desire to foster creativity.
Today, Demoo Park Choon-moo continues to inspire aspiring designers and captivate audiences worldwide. Her legacy isn't simply about creating beautiful clothes; it’s about articulating a philosophy of design—one rooted in respect for craftsmanship, an appreciation for historical context, and an unwavering pursuit of elegant simplicity. She remains a beacon of Korean creativity, demonstrating that true artistry lies not just in visual appeal but also in the enduring values it embodies.
